117.info
人生若只如初见

怎么使用Apriori算法进行市场篮分析

Apriori算法是一种常用的关联规则挖掘算法,用于发现不同商品之间的关联性,进而进行市场篮分析。以下是使用Apriori算法进行市场篮分析的步骤:

  1. 数据预处理:首先需要准备一个包含交易数据的数据集,其中每一行代表一个交易,每一列代表一个商品。将数据集转换成适合Apriori算法的形式,通常是将每个交易转换成一个项集。

  2. 设定最小支持度和置信度:在使用Apriori算法之前,需要设定最小支持度和最小置信度的阈值。支持度指的是一个项集在所有交易中出现的频率,置信度指的是规则“商品A -> 商品B”在所有包含商品A的交易中出现的频率。

  3. 生成频繁项集:利用Apriori算法生成频繁项集,即出现频率大于等于最小支持度阈值的项集。

  4. 生成关联规则:根据频繁项集生成关联规则,计算规则的置信度,筛选出置信度大于等于最小置信度阈值的规则。

  5. 解读结果:根据生成的关联规则进行市场篮分析,找出有意义的关联规则,如“购买商品A的顾客也会购买商品B”,进而制定营销策略或优化商品摆放位置。

通过以上步骤,可以利用Apriori算法进行市场篮分析,挖掘出商品之间的关联规则,帮助企业做出更好的营销决策。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fea75AzsIBwZTAF0.html

推荐文章

  • Apriori算法怎么减少搜索空间

    Apriori算法可以通过两种方式来减少搜索空间: 最小支持度:通过设置一个最小支持度阈值,只保留频繁项集中支持度高于该阈值的项集,从而减小搜索空间。通过减少...

  • Apriori怎么计算一个项集的支持度

    要计算一个项集的支持度,可以按照以下步骤进行: 统计数据集中包含该项集的交易次数。
    计算支持度,即该项集的交易次数除以总交易次数。 具体的计算公式如...

  • Apriori算法的基本原理是什么

    Apriori算法是一种用于挖掘频繁项集和关联规则的经典算法。其基本原理是利用Apriori原理:如果一个项集是频繁的,则它的所有子集也是频繁的。算法的流程大致如下...

  • 怎么评估通过Apriori算法生成的规则的质量

    评估通过Apriori算法生成的规则的质量可以通过以下几个方面进行: 支持度(Support):支持度是指规则在所有事务中出现的频率。支持度高表示规则具有较强的普适性...

  • Apriori算法怎么减少搜索空间

    Apriori算法可以通过两种方式来减少搜索空间: 最小支持度:通过设置一个最小支持度阈值,只保留频繁项集中支持度高于该阈值的项集,从而减小搜索空间。通过减少...

  • Apriori怎么计算一个项集的支持度

    要计算一个项集的支持度,可以按照以下步骤进行: 统计数据集中包含该项集的交易次数。
    计算支持度,即该项集的交易次数除以总交易次数。 具体的计算公式如...

  • Apriori算法的基本原理是什么

    Apriori算法是一种用于挖掘频繁项集和关联规则的经典算法。其基本原理是利用Apriori原理:如果一个项集是频繁的,则它的所有子集也是频繁的。算法的流程大致如下...

  • linux中清空文件内容的方法有哪些

    使用重定向符号:可以使用重定向符号将空内容写入文件,例如: > filename 使用cat命令:可以使用cat命令将空内容写入文件,例如: cat /dev/null > filename 使...